Because you still need to wire it...
What I did for my mp3 player, and I plan to do for my gps, is I wired the hot line in with the radio, that way it turns off with the ignition.
I took a cigarette lighter to usb adapter and soldered wires to it and shielded it with electrical tape.
Seems to be working well for me.
EDIT: Oh and I plan to put the gps on the inside lid of my glove box. That way it will be there when I flip open the glove box, but hidden away from would be thieves when not in use. _________________ 71 Super Beetle
